Where is Hostal La Torre Ibiza Cap Negret?
Where is Hostal La Torre Ibiza Cap Negret located?
Hostal La Torre Ibiza Cap Negret, Balearic Islands, Spain (approx. 38.99822°, 1.28572°)
Where is Hostal La Torre Ibiza Cap Negret on the map?
Hostal La Torre Ibiza Cap Negret - Ibiza Airport
{"latitude":38.99822,"longitude":1.28572,"title":"Hostal La Torre Ibiza Cap Negret"}